Giants slugger Barry Bonds hit his 761st home run on Friday night, a towering shot off Milwaukee's Chris Capuano that bounced on the boardwalk before splashing into McCovey Cove.

Bonds knew it was gone the moment he connected with Capuano's 2-0 pitch. He let go of the bat, raised his arms and watched the ball disappear before trotting around the bases to a standing ovation.
